Cloudy Eyes

How good are your eyes? Are they clear windows to your soul? Do they let in the light?
Your eye is the lamp of your body. If your eye is healthy, your whole body is full of light; but if it is not healthy, your body is full of darkness. Therefore consider whether the light in you is not darkness. If then your whole body is full of light, with no part of it in darkness, it will be as full of light as when a lamp gives you light with its rays."- Luke 11:34-36
In today's Gospel reading, Jesus talks about healthy eyes. He tells his disciples that their eyes indicate how much light is in them.
It sounds like he is talking about how much light is able to get in rather than what we release from inside into the world.
If it is through our eyes that the light comes in, then it is also through our eyes that others can see what we are made of. Is our soul filled with light or darkness?
There are times, when I am talking with someone, that I find I look away from them. I find it hard to look them in the eyes for some reason. While I believe it is something about me, and not them, shyness, perhaps, or uneasiness. But it could also be something about them.
I know I get a sense of what people are feeling when I get close to them. We all do, I guess. If we pay close attention to our body energy, we can feel a difference when we are in the presence of something or someone positive.
So, what is it about the eyes that make me avert mine?
Maybe it is a lack of clarity, an inability to see the light within.
It is something to consider, isn't it? If we are all able to know the pain or trouble someone is going through simply by looking them in the eyes, what could we do with that gift?
Well, if we do what I have done, and just look away, we will do nothing with it. But if we take them by the hand and sit with them a while, we might be able to see the clouds roll away.
The message I get from Jesus is that the light needs to get in. We may not be able to clear away the cataracts on our own, but together, perhaps, we can.
And who knows, if I try to see through your eyes, mine may be made clearer as well.
So, if I fail to look you in the eye when we meet, say something. I may need your help to see clearly.
